A Peranakan dish of fish ball soup from southern Sumatra regions called Tekwan.
The fish balls are accompanied with glass noodles, jicama, tree ear fungus and clear fish broth enriched with minced shrimp.

Zongzi or also known as Bacang, is one popular Chinese rice cake dumpling. Heaps of glutinous rice filled with meat, sausage, salted egg yolk, mushrooms, water chestnut then wrapped with bamboo leaves into tetrahedron shape.

I like to imagine the zongzi among traditional Chinese or Oriental props. So I styled the zongzi traditionally with vintage china and bamboo containers. The vintage china and stacked bamboo basket were passed down from both my grandmothers.

Fresh brown oyster mushrooms are uncommon to find. So when I saw these in the supermarket, it did not make me think twice before grabbing them. I truly admire their beauty; their juice, meaty flesh full of umami is a true delicacy.

I photographed the mushrooms first before cooking them. I put them in a deep bowl usually used to serve ramen, sprayed them with some water then garnished with some curry leaves. I also used artificial golden branches set close to the lens to create a blurry, curvaceous frame for the mushrooms.

Egg noodles with minced chicken, mushrooms, barbecue pork, fried fish ball, beansprouts and choy sum in rich chicken broth. A noodle dish is a must have for a birthday celebration, as according to Chinese belief noodles symbolise longevity. This one is a homemade one, made to celebrate my husband's birthday a few days ago.

An auspicious food to have for Chinese New Year: Layer Cake. The cake batter is baked layer by layer, a labor-intensive delicacy. The one here is a variation with the almond added.

Gingerbread cookies in house shape of various designs, which later would be decorations for a Christmas theme cake. The houses' windows are made of melted candy and lights will be inserted behind the houses to make them glow.

This is Umeshu, the traditional Japanese plum liquor. Served with the plum fruit that has been soaked in the liquor. This pouring action is captured from low angle to enhance the liquid coming out of the decanter.

It’s time for an iced coffee, with milk of course! I always love action shot involving pouring and mixing; so one day it came to my mind for a shot of pouring coffee and milk together.

Here the coffee and milk are poured onto a tipped glass filled with ice cubes. The inconsistent speed of the liquids coming out of the pot and jug making a beautiful capture of the milk, coffee; also when they are already mixed together in the glass.

Tempeh or soy bean cake. A very popular vegan protein source in Indonesia. Soy beans cultured and fermented with fungus rhizopus oligosporus which later helps in making the beans into cake form. Traditionally, tempeh is sold wrapped with banana leaf which also imparts its leafy aroma.

Here several chunks of the tempeh are styled with shallots and salam bay leaves, among props of traditional kitchen utensils. A wooden window shutter is placed in front of the tempeh; making an impression of peeking into the kitchen.

Tako for Sashimi. This premium octopus leg is ready to be sliced for Sashimi. Some smoke is incorporated in the scene; with the source placed underneath the raised platter of natural stone.
